Your problem is that the ports will then be quite small and you'll have problems with wind noise in the ports. If you can fit in two drainpipe ports that will help a lot or use a single 10cm port. Two ports 13.2cm or a 10cm port 14.4cm long. I found that a single 10cm port worked best for me. Single hole to cut, easier to position on the the baffle and lots of vendor options. 1 1 Quote
